Mass-transport-limited oxidation of formic acid on a PdMLPt(100) electrode in perchloric acid
Affiliation:1. Departamento de Química Física, Instituto de Materiales y Nanotecnología, Universidad de La Laguna, Apdo. 456, 38206 La Laguna, Santa Cruz de Tenerife, Spain;2. Leiden Institute of Chemistry, Leiden University, PO Box 9502, 2300 RA Leiden, The Netherlands
Abstract:In this communication, we study the electrocatalytic formic acid oxidation process on an epitaxially grown Pd monolayer on a Pt(100) single crystal in perchloric acid. The formic acid oxidation activity on this PdMLPt(100) electrode in perchloric acid is significantly enhanced compared to the same electrode in sulfuric acid and compared to unmodified Pt(100), with a low onset potential of around 0.14 VRHE. The absence of hysteresis between the positive and negative scan during formic acid oxidation indicates the remarkable resistance to CO poisoning of the Pd monolayer surface. Most importantly, we report, for the first time, a mass-transport-limited formic acid oxidation rate on the PdMLPt(100) rotating electrode in perchlorate acid, setting a catalytic benchmark for future electrocatalysts for formic acid oxidation.
